Slowing Patriots a tall task for Redskins

Oct 28, 2007 - 10:54 AM Washington (4-2) at New England (7-0) 4:15 pm EDT

FOXBORO, Massachusetts (Ticker) -- Joe Gibbs is taking hyperbole to another level.

The coach of the Washington Redskins will be looking to find a way to slow down the rampaging New England Patriots on Sunday at Gillette Stadium.

Gibbs, who was in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ame in 1996, said his team will "probably be the biggest underdog in the history of sports."

That's obviously a stretch, but there's no denying the task awaiting Washington as it attempts to solve a juggernaut that has scored at least 34 points in each of its first seven games, tying an NFL mark set by the St. Louis Rams in 2000.

At least Gibbs has a slice of history on his side. He is 3-0 in his career against the Patriots and the Redskins enjoy a 6-1 edge all-time in the series.

The Redskins have held five of their six opponents under 20 points but needed a last-second miss on a 55-yard field goal attempt to withstand a late comeback in a 21-19 victory over the Arizona Cardinals last Sunday.

The problem for Washington has been on the other side of the ball. Aside from a 34-3 thrashing of the Detroit Lions, the win over the Cardinals represented the Redskins' highest point total of the season.

Quarterback Jason Campbell, a first-round pick in 2005, has struggled with consistency and too many drops by his receivers, while the running game has yet to get untracked. Clinton Portis scored twice against Arizona but managed just 43 yards on 18 carries.

"This is three weeks in a row where if we had caught everything that Jason (Campbell) threw, he would have been well over 70 percent (passing) these three games," Gibbs said.

Patriots quarterback Tom Brady is having no such issues with his receivers.

Brady set a franchise record by throwing a career-high six touchdown passes in a 49-28 batting of the winless Miami Dolphins.

The numbers for Brady have been staggering: He finished 21-of-25 for 354 yards and had a perfect quarterback rating of 158.3 against Miami.

Brady already has 27 touchdown passes on the season - one shy of his career high - and is on pace to shatter Peyton Manning's single-season record of 49 set in 2004.

Randy Moss had just four catches but they were for 122 yards and two TDs, giving him a league-leading 10 on the season. The Patriots are outscoring their opponents by better than 22 points per game.

"I think they are on an all time pace to set records," Gibbs said. "We have been looking at them and it is hard to find anything there. There is no weakness that we can find."
